Heads up for PC players about downtime
From what I can gather from reading a few threads the issue is related
to logging into the game but actually being put in the game on someone elses account.
Hence why you're noticing Ego differences, different inventories, different perks.
If this is not the case i apologize for stirring things up.
BUT if this IS infact the case (trion please give the heads up on that)
I advise everyone to check their inventories and Defiance store Purchase history
once the servers to come back up.
I used to play an MMO that came across the accessing the wrong account issue
and i had to fight to get 100s of dollars in ingame puchases refunded to me.
Most recent occurrence of this bug i can think of would be PoE.
Not really an MMO but same principals of logging in would apply.